# coding=utf8
# the above tag defines encoding for this document and is for Python 2.x compatibility
import re
regex = r"([?\[\]])"
test_str = ("[mafia_hq]\n"
"intro0 = マフィアの料理はヒドイもんさ![br]でもご心配なく。[name]料理番ネコ[/name]がついてるにゃ!\n"
"intro1 = おいらがここでディナーを作って、誰かがマフィアの料理を口にする前に、すり替えるのさ。\n"
"intro2 = マフィアが作った料理なんか食べたら死んじゃうからにゃ!\n\n"
"[spaceship]\n"
"firstdecoration0 = キミの宇宙船、とってもステキだね!勝手にお邪魔してごめんね。どうしても異星の宇宙船の中を見ておきたかったんだ。\n"
"firstdecoration1 = ええっと、エイリアンってもっと緑色で、血肉に飢えたやつだと思ってたよ。でもエイリアンと言っても、色んな形や大きさのやつがいるのかにゃ。フーム。\n\n"
"firstdecoration2 = おいらたちの惑星を探検したいなら、まず、この星を理解しておかなきゃ。今、自分が草の上を歩いているのか、砂地獄に足を踏み入れるところなのかわからないとね!\n\n"
"firstdecoration3 = [icon:relic][name]宝[/name]のかんてい方法がわからにゃい?大丈夫![name]料理番ネコ[/name]がついている!\n"
"firstdecoration4 = キミにはこの[name]バーガークッション[/name]の宝をタダであげるよ!\n"
"firstdecoration5 = この[icon:relic][name]宝は[/name]台座でかんていできるよ!他の宝も使って正しい順番で並べることができれば正体がわかるはずさ。\n"
"firstdecoration7 = [icon:relic][name]宝[/name]のかんていができれば、[br]スゴイことが起きちゃうかもにゃ!お楽しみに!というわけで、宝を注意して探してみるといいよ。\n"
"firstdecoration8 = おいらが宝について知ってることは、もう全部教えたからにゃ!\n\n"
"cooking0 = あ、にゃあ!キミのキッチン使わせてもらってるよ。キミってエイリアンだろ?だから地球的な食事でもてなそうと思ってさ。\n"
"cooking1 = キミは肉食系?それとも草食系?\n"
"cooking_q_steak = 肉食系\n"
"cooking_q_veggie = 草食系\n"
"cooking2_steak = そうにゃんだ?でも、地球人の肉を使った料理を作るつもりはないから期待しないでにゃ!\n"
"cooking2_veggie = そうにゃんだ?キミらエイリアンは、えーっと、きっと、アリみたいな生活をしてるのかにゃ?\n"
"cooking3 = とにかく、キミが出発する前までには完成させるよ。異星のコンロを使ってどんな料理ができるか、おいらも楽しみなんだ!\n\n"
"cooking4 = おいら、異星のコンロってもっと技術的に進歩しているものなのかと思ってた。\n\n"
"[finale]\n"
"outside0 = 以前にアツアツのキッチンで料理をした事はあるけど、ここ程じゃなかったにゃ!キミはこの暑さが平気なのかい。おいらもクッキングがんばるにゃ!\n"
"outside1 = キミ、ちょっと待ち列をすっとばして、ここの料理長が誰か見てきてくれないかにゃ?\n"
"ninjacat0 = Meow.\n"
"ninjacat1 = Rrrreeow.\n"
"ninjacat2 = [wave]Mrrroooowww.[/wave]\n"
"ninjacat3 = I guess you just don't speak this regional dialect of cat. Huh.\n"
"group_counter0 = そうだ!失せろにゃ!\n")
subst = "\\\\$1"
# You can manually specify the number of replacements by changing the 4th argument
result = re.sub(regex, subst, test_str, 0, re.MULTILINE)
if result:
print (result)
# Note: for Python 2.7 compatibility, use ur"" to prefix the regex and u"" to prefix the test string and substitution.
Please keep in mind that these code samples are automatically generated and are not guaranteed to work. If you find any syntax errors, feel free to submit a bug report. For a full regex reference for Python, please visit: https://docs.python.org/3/library/re.html